ArtBridges/ToileDesArts is sad to report that All Nations Healin’ Thru Artz has closed it’s doors due to a lack of funding. All Nations Healin’ Thru Artz is a not-for-profit organization serving First Nations, Metis and Non-Aboriginal youth, aged 13-25, living in high-risk neighborhoods in Regina, SK. ArtBridges hopes this is only a temporary setback and that ANHTA will be back up and running again as soon as possible. Saskatchewan filmmaker Zaul McLellan’s documentary, All Nations Healin’ Thru Artz, about the inner-city arts group and the recent cuts to Saskatchewan’s arts and culture sector was nominated for Best of Saskatchewan at the Yorkton Film Festival and selected into the Golden Egg talent competition at the Reykjavik International Film Festival in Iceland.
